Digital Media Coordinator Cover Letter Example 3

I am writing to express my interest in the Digital Media Coordinator position that you have posted. I believe that my experience and skills make me a strong candidate for this position.

I have been working in the digital media industry for the past five years, most recently as a Digital Media Coordinator at XYZ Company. In this role, I was responsible for managing all aspects of the company’s social media presence, including Facebook, Twitter, YouTube and LinkedIn. I also managed the company’s website, which included updating content on a daily basis and maintaining the site’s SEO ranking.

In addition to my work experience, I have extensive knowledge of digital media software such as Photoshop, Dreamweaver and Flash. I am proficient with both Mac and Windows operating systems and can easily adapt to new programs. I am also skilled in HTML coding and can create or edit web pages as needed.

I am confident that my experience and skills would be an asset to your organization. I would welcome the opportunity to discuss how my qualifications could contribute to your department.

Digital Media Coordinator Cover Letter Writing Tips

1. Showcase your creativity

Digital media coordinators are responsible for developing and managing the company’s online presence. They need to be creative and have a strong understanding of digital media. When writing your cover letter, showcase your creativity by discussing your favorite online campaigns, how you increased website traffic or any innovative ideas you have for the company’s social media platforms.

2. Tailor your cover letter

Since digital media coordinators are responsible for developing and managing the company’s online presence, it’s important that your cover letter is tailored to the job description. For example, if you see that the job requires experience with social media platforms like Facebook and Twitter, be sure to list any relevant experience you have.

3. Demonstrate your understanding of digital media

In your cover letter, it’s important to demonstrate your understanding of digital media. This can be done by discussing your favorite online campaigns, how you increased website traffic or by providing examples of your best work.

4. Proofread your cover letter

Just like with any other position, it’s important to proofread your cover letter for mistakes. Hiring managers will be looking for individuals who are detail-oriented and have a strong understanding of grammar. If your cover letter is filled with errors, it will be difficult for you to stand out from the competition.
